Roy Keane Confronts Harassment on Cruise, Stands Up for DJ

Former Manchester United captain Roy Keane has recounted an incident during a holiday cruise this summer where he felt compelled to intervene after witnessing harassment directed at a female DJ. While appearing on the inaugural episode of the new season of Stick to Football, Keane shared his experience, highlighting the need to “lay down a marker” against disrespectful behavior.
Confrontation on the High Seas
Keane described his cruise experience with his wife, Theresa Keane, as largely enjoyable, stating, “I’ve had a great summer. No tournaments, bit of a break. I went on a cruise and really enjoyed that.” However, the first night took a troubling turn when he observed a group of passengers being rude to the DJ and causing a disturbance.
“They were just being rude to other people, rude to the woman playing the music and getting aggro with her,” Keane explained. He felt it necessary to step in, addressing the group directly. “I went over to them and said, ‘Lads just calm down,’” he recounted, noting the tension was palpable. “It didn’t kick off, but it was pretty close.”
Keane’s intervention was a testament to his character, as he sought to ensure that everyone on the cruise could enjoy their experience free from harassment. Despite the initial confrontation, he maintained a distance from the group for the remainder of the week, although they continued to exhibit disruptive behavior.
A Memorable Summer and Family Milestones
Beyond the cruise incident, Keane reflected on a fulfilling summer, which included celebrating his 54th birthday surrounded by family. He shared photos on his Instagram account, showcasing moments with his children and grandchildren. This season, he is set to return as a pundit for Sky Sports, bringing his insights to football fans across the country.
Adding to the family joy, news emerged this week that Keane’s daughter, Leah Keane, is expecting a baby with her fiancé, Taylor Harwood-Bellis, an England international and Southampton player. This announcement marks the arrival of Keane’s third grandchild; his second grandson was born in April, prompting a heartfelt Instagram post in which he referred to the newborn as “big baby,” a nod to one of his memorable moments in punditry.
